🚀 What Is Ledger® Live?
Ledger® Live is the all-in-one desktop application that connects to your Ledger Nano S Plus®, Nano X®, or Stax®. It enables you to:
- Manage your crypto assets with real-time price tracking 📊
- Install and update apps for supported coins
- Send and receive over 5,500+ digital assets
- Stake assets like Ethereum, Polkadot, and Tezos 🔁
- Buy, swap, or sell crypto using integrated services
- Access Web3 apps securely using Ledger Extension
Best of all — your private keys never leave your device. That's true ownership.

🛠️ Step-by-Step Setup for Ledger® Live (Desktop)
1. Download Ledger® Live
Go to the official website: https://ledger.com/ledger-live
Click on “Download Ledger Live” for Desktop. Choose the version compatible with your OS (Windows, macOS, or Linux). 🧩
⚠️ Important: Only download from the official Ledger site. Avoid third-party links to prevent malware or phishing.
2. Install and Launch the App
Open the installer and follow the prompts to install. Once installed, open Ledger® Live. You'll be greeted with the onboarding screen.
Select:
✅ “Get Started”
✅ Choose your device model
✅ Confirm you’re setting up as a new or returning user
3. Connect Your Ledger Device
Plug in your Ledger wallet via USB (or Bluetooth if you're using Nano X). The app will prompt you to:
- Create a new wallet or restore from your 24-word recovery phrase 🔐
- Set a secure PIN code directly on the device
- Write down your recovery phrase — this is your backup! NEVER store it digitally.
💡 Tip: Ledger will never ask you to share your recovery phrase. Ever.
4. Install Apps & Add Accounts
Once your device is initialized and paired, you’ll enter the Ledger® Live dashboard.
- Go to "Manager" to install apps for the coins you want to manage (e.g., Bitcoin, Ethereum)
- Then go to “Accounts” and click “Add account” to sync your wallet with the desktop app
- Repeat this for each asset you want to manage
Now your wallet is fully functional and ready for transactions! 💼
💸 Sending & Receiving Crypto
To Receive:
- Go to the “Receive” tab
- Choose the asset and click “Continue”
- Verify the address shown on your device matches the one on your screen
- Copy and share it with the sender ✅
To Send:
- Click the “Send” tab
- Enter the recipient address and amount
- Confirm the transaction on your Ledger device
- Done! Your transaction is on the blockchain ⛓️
🔗 Exploring Web3 & DeFi
Ledger® Live now supports Ledger Extension — a browser extension that allows secure connection to dApps (like Uniswap, Aave, and OpenSea).
- Your private key stays on the device
- All transactions must be manually confirmed
- Great for NFT minting, staking, and DeFi interactions 🌐
🛡️ Security Best Practices
- ✅ Keep your recovery phrase offline and hidden
- ❌ Never share your seed phrase or PIN with anyone
- 📌 Bookmark ledger.com to avoid fake sites
- 🔒 Use passphrases for added wallet protection (advanced users)
- 🧊 Remember: Ledger is a cold wallet — it protects you from online threats
